@born2tab: The lefty guitars in mumbai are crappy. The last time i visited furtados they had 2 lefty guitars. One was a samick...looked like it was a hundred years old with scratches on the body and the frets having rust on them. Was still priced at 12K and they refused to offer any discount! The other was a kramer with a maple fretboard (and an extremely high action!) for about 25K which looked good but i didnt like the tone somehow. I dont know if they have any new lefty models. Also i dont think they can order guitars in an instant..most times when i've asked them, they say it takes about 3 months or so. There is a store next to furtados called Bhargava's music. They have a left handed Ibanez for about 27K or so i think though I havent really checked it out. You can try that if you feel like. So I finally got my left handed electric made from Chennai from Manuel Musicals about 2 years back. It is a strat copy and has the brand name "Tansen". Took 2-3 weeks for it to reach me but it was quite worth it. It cost me about 13K i think. I also have a couple of lefty acoustic guitars which took me ages to acquire. One is an epiphone which i got from singapore a month back. it is really really good, but it cost me about 22K with taxes. The other is a Hobmer which i ordered from a dealer in ahmedabad for 3.5K a year and half back. Took 2 months though for me to get it since he had to source it from a distributor in calcutta. Lefty guitars are tough to find, especially good ones. I suggest you dont be in a hurry. Keep looking and inquiring. If you see one at a store shamelessly as for a discount cuz no one really buys lefty guitars!.. Otherwise get one made from Chennai in my opinion. Might take a little while, but it will be worth it. Those guys have excellent workshops and you can be assured of a quality guitar! Cheers! - Gaurav
